Responsibilities
The Cyber Associate Engineer monitors threat landscape and changing business requirements to Identify functional, technological and/or control solutions. Integrates all cybersecurity solutions in an optimal manner to best protect the organization from cyber threats and exposures. Technological solution owner responsible for technology selection based on business requirements and emerging threats. Assists with the design, development, configuration, and implementation of solutions and optimizes solutions to resolve highly complex technical and business issues related to cybersecurity and identity management. Designs, develops, and implements solutions to successfully integrate new information security and identity management systems with the existing architecture.
